Preschool Room

Evidence shows that high quality pre-school provision during the foundation years has a lasting impact on children’s future learning. Our pre-school room provides those “high quality” elements which come together to create a rich learning environment and one in which children’s learning can truly thrive.


Having a well thought out space provides children with beautiful, natural and cosy rooms with free-flow access to the outdoors as well as resources, equipment and materials to stimulate and support early learning, creativity and curiosity. By focusing on the children’s own interests and ideas whether this is puddles, dinosaurs, shadows or bear hunts, learning is based on an emergent, rather than a fixed curriculum. Early literacy skills are well supported by practitioners having a deep understanding of the process children go through in acquiring these skills.

Being able to enjoy an outdoor curriculum, learning about keeping healthy, taking trips out to the local community, having links with local primary schools, helping the children have a real sense of belonging and supporting them to test their ideas and theories and understanding is a key of what our pre-school can offer each child.
